Transaction 676c48a514ab3159424b3582c36af36959373f6541550286b5c6e5840c13b592

1 Input
2 Outputs
  • 676c48a514ab3159424b3582c36af36959373f6541550286b5c6e5840c13b592:0
  • value  11000
    address  2MuMJz4goE9mrTojvdbJfYxmLbeaFFJbHYq
  • 676c48a514ab3159424b3582c36af36959373f6541550286b5c6e5840c13b592:1
  • value  70885706
    address  myFPZWDLEreuAYbsnCKnRpfrvWsSUYKr3d